AI Technical Summary
When a drone equipped with an optoelectronic pod is used outdoors, the lens surface is easily covered with dust and impurities. Traditional optoelectronic pods lack effective cleaning mechanisms, which affects reconnaissance work.
An automatic identification optoelectronic pod for drones is designed. An electric push rod drives the cleaning cloth in the connection frame to fit the lens. Combined with rubber gasket clamping, water storage spraying and gas drying structures, automatic cleaning of the lens is achieved.
It achieves fast and efficient cleaning of the lens, reduces the impact of dust and impurities on the optoelectronic pod, and ensures the continuous and efficient conduct of reconnaissance work.

[0001] The present invention belongs to the technical field of unmanned aerial vehicles (UAVs), and in particular relates to an automatic identification photoelectric pod and method carried by a UAV. Background Art
[0002] Unmanned aerial vehicles are referred to as "UAVs". UAVs are unmanned aircraft that are controlled by radio remote control equipment and self-contained program control devices, or are operated completely or intermittently autonomously by on-board computers. When used for reconnaissance, UAVs are equipped with optoelectronic pods on their bottoms. Optoelectronic pods are an important part of optoelectronic reconnaissance and warning technology and its equipment, and are the core equipment of UAV reconnaissance. They will fill the tactical reconnaissance role of specialized manned aircraft.
[0003] In view of the above-mentioned and existing related technologies, the inventors believe that the following defects often exist: when a drone equipped with an optoelectronic pod is used outdoors, due to the complex outdoor environment, it is very easy for the surface of the optoelectronic pod's lens to be covered with dust and impurities. Most traditional optoelectronic pods do not have a cleaning mechanism, resulting in dust and impurities on the lens being difficult to remove in time, thereby affecting the reconnaissance work of the optoelectronic pod lens.
[0004] Therefore, the present invention provides an automatic identification photoelectric pod and method for a UAV. Summary of the Invention
[0005] In order to make up for the deficiencies of the prior art, at least one technical problem raised in the background technology is solved.
[0006] The technical solution adopted by the present invention to solve its technical problem is: the unmanned aerial vehicle airborne automatic identification photoelectric pod described in the present invention comprises a unmanned aerial vehicle body and a photoelectric pod body, the photoelectric pod body is fixedly installed on the bottom of the unmanned aerial vehicle body, and a lens is installed on the surface of the photoelectric pod body; a connecting rod is fixedly installed on the outer surface of the photoelectric pod body, and a storage frame is fixedly installed on the other end of the connecting rod, a storage groove is provided on one side of the storage frame, an electric push rod is fixedly installed inside the storage groove, and a connecting frame is fixedly installed on the output end of the electric push rod, a rectangular groove is provided on a side of the connecting frame close to the lens, a connecting shaft is rotatably connected inside the rectangular groove, and a cleaning cloth is wrapped around the surface of the connecting shaft; when the unmanned aerial vehicle equipped with the photoelectric pod is used outdoors Due to the complex outdoor environment, it is very easy for the lens surface of the photoelectric pod to be covered with dust and impurities. Most traditional photoelectric pods do not have a cleaning mechanism, which makes it difficult to remove dust and impurities on the lens in time, thereby affecting the reconnaissance work of the photoelectric pod lens. When the present invention is working, by starting the electric push rod in the storage slot, the output end of the electric push rod drives the connecting frame to move toward the direction of the lens. Since a cleaning cloth is installed in the connecting frame, after the connecting frame moves, the surface of the cleaning cloth will fit the surface of the lens. As the electric push rod continues to reciprocate, the cleaning cloth in the connecting frame will continuously wipe and clean the lens on the surface of the photoelectric pod body, thereby achieving the effect of quickly cleaning the lens, so that the photoelectric pod body can continue to work efficiently and reduce the impact of dust and impurities on the lens.
[0007] Preferably, the rectangular groove is internally slidably connected with a sliding rod, one end of the sliding rod is fixedly installed with a clamping plate, the inner wall of the clamping plate is fixedly installed with a rubber gasket, the inner wall of the rectangular groove is fixedly installed with a first spring, and the other end of the first spring is fixedly connected to the clamping plate; when working, the sliding rod and the clamping plate will clamp the connecting shaft with the rubber gasket under the elastic force of the first spring. When the cleaning cloth contacts the lens surface, the connecting shaft and the cleaning cloth cannot rotate because the connecting shaft is clamped. At this time, a point surface of the cleaning cloth is in contact with the lens surface, thereby increasing friction, which is better than the effect of cleaning the lens by rotating the cleaning cloth, thereby greatly improving the cleaning efficiency, and can wipe off the stains adhering to the lens surface, achieving a better cleaning effect.
[0008] Preferably, a through groove is provided on one side of the rectangular groove close to the sliding rod, a rectangular plate is fixedly installed on the top of the electric push rod, a bottom plate is fixedly installed on one side of the rectangular plate, a hollow rubber water storage box is fixedly installed on the top of the bottom plate, a water outlet pipe is fixedly installed on one side of the water storage box, and a boss is fixedly installed on the bottom of the splint; during operation, before the cleaning cloth contacts the lens, the connecting frame with the electric push rod is first moved toward the direction of the rectangular plate, so that the bottom plate and the water storage box enter the rectangular groove through the through groove, and the boss at the bottom of the splint is used to squeeze the water storage box, so that the water in the water storage box is sprayed onto the cleaning cloth through the water outlet pipe, thereby soaking the cleaning cloth, making it convenient for the soaked cleaning cloth to better clean the lens.
[0009] Preferably, the water outlet pipe is internally slidably connected to an extension block with a trapezoidal cross-section, the side wall of the extension block is provided with a through hole running through the extension block, an elastic rope is fixedly installed on the inner wall of the water outlet pipe, the other end of the elastic rope is fixedly connected to the extension block, and the end of the water outlet pipe is rotatably connected to the end cover via a torsion spring; during operation, the water in the water storage box pushes the extension block and the end cover after entering the water outlet pipe, so that the end cover opens, and the extension block slides away from the water outlet pipe, and the extension block is used to accurately discharge the water to the cleaning cloth, thereby reducing water waste.
[0010] Preferably, a fixing block is fixedly installed on one side of the photoelectric pod body close to the lens, and a top block is fixedly installed on one side of the fixing block, and a connecting column with a spherical end is provided on the side of the fixing block close to the top block, and the top block is closer to the lens than the connecting column; during operation, when the connecting frame completes cleaning the lens with the cleaning cloth, it will approach the direction of the fixed block. At this time, the top block on the fixed block will contact the splint and support the splint, so that the splint is separated from the connecting shaft. At this time, the connecting shaft can drive the cleaning cloth to rotate, and as the connecting frame continues to move slightly, the surface of the cleaning cloth will contact the end of the connecting column. At this time, the spherical end of the connecting column will drive the cleaning cloth to rotate, so that the cleaning cloth will contact the lens at different points when it is reset, thereby avoiding the cleaning cloth always cleaning the lens at one point, resulting in low cleaning efficiency.
[0011] Preferably, a sliding groove is provided inside the fixed block, and the connecting post is slidably connected to the sliding groove. The connecting post is made of rubber, and a second spring is fixedly installed inside the sliding groove, and the other end of the second spring is fixedly connected to the connecting post; during operation, when the connecting post is squeezed again, it will slide and shrink into the sliding groove and squeeze the second spring. Since the connecting post is made of rubber, the friction will increase after the connecting post enters the sliding groove, and then when the cleaning cloth no longer contacts the connecting post, the connecting post cannot be reset immediately, and a delayed reset will occur, which makes it convenient for the cleaning cloth to avoid contacting the connecting post again when resetting, causing the cleaning cloth to rotate and reset again after rotation, thereby contacting the lens with the dirty point surface again.
[0012] Preferably, an air outlet is provided on one side of the fixed block close to the lens, the other end of the air outlet is connected to the slide groove, and the connecting column and the slide groove are sealed and slidably connected; during operation, when the connecting column slides and contracts into the slide groove, the gas in the slide groove will be squeezed, so that the gas in the slide groove will be squeezed out through the air outlet and then blown to the surface of the lens. Since there will be residual water stains on the surface of the lens after the cleaning cloth cleans the lens, the gas discharged from the air outlet is used to dry the gas on the lens surface.
[0013] Preferably, a hollow elastic block is fixedly installed on the top of the storage groove, a shrinkage hole is opened on the surface of the elastic block, and a hollow roll film is fixedly installed on the inner wall of the storage groove, and the shrinkage hole of the elastic block is communicated with the inside of the roll film; during operation, when the electric push rod resets with the connecting frame, when the connecting frame enters the storage groove of the storage frame, the top of the connecting frame will squeeze the elastic block in the storage groove, so that the gas in the elastic block quickly enters the roll film through the shrinkage hole, causing the roll film to stretch and expand, thereby realizing the effect of opening the roll film, and using the stretched roll film to seal the port of the storage frame, thereby reducing the entry of dust and impurities, thereby protecting the cleaning cloth and reducing the contamination of the cleaning cloth.

[0037] Example 1:
[0038] See also Figure 1-Figure 7As shown, an automatic identification photoelectric pod on a drone according to an embodiment of the present invention comprises a drone body 1 and a photoelectric pod body 2, the photoelectric pod body 2 is fixedly mounted on the bottom of the drone body 1, and a lens 3 is mounted on the surface of the photoelectric pod body 2; a connecting rod 4 is fixedly mounted on the outer surface of the photoelectric pod body 2, a storage frame 5 is fixedly mounted on the other end of the connecting rod 4, a storage groove 6 is provided on one side of the storage frame 5, an electric push rod 7 is fixedly mounted inside the storage groove 6, a connecting frame 8 is fixedly mounted on the output end of the electric push rod 7, a rectangular groove 9 is provided on the side of the connecting frame 8 close to the lens 3, a connecting shaft 10 is rotatably connected to the inside of the rectangular groove 9, and a cleaning cloth 11 is wrapped around the surface of the connecting shaft 10; when a drone equipped with a photoelectric pod is used outdoors, due to the outdoor environment, The environment is complex, which can easily cause the surface of the lens 3 of the photoelectric pod to be covered with dust and impurities, and most traditional photoelectric pods do not have a cleaning mechanism, which makes it difficult to remove the dust and impurities on the lens 3 in time, thereby affecting the reconnaissance work of the photoelectric pod lens 3. When the present invention is working, by starting the electric push rod 7 in the storage slot 6, the output end of the electric push rod 7 drives the connecting frame 8 to move toward the direction of the lens 3. Since a cleaning cloth 11 is installed in the connecting frame 8, the surface of the cleaning cloth 11 will fit the surface of the lens 3 after the connecting frame 8 moves. As the electric push rod 7 continues to reciprocate, the cleaning cloth 11 in the connecting frame 8 will continuously wipe and clean the lens 3 on the surface of the photoelectric pod body 2, thereby achieving the effect of quickly cleaning the lens 3, so that the photoelectric pod body 2 can continue to work efficiently and reduce the impact of dust and impurities on the lens 3.
[0039] The interior of the rectangular groove 9 is slidably connected with a slide rod 12, one end of the slide rod 12 is fixedly installed with a clamping plate 13, the inner wall of the clamping plate 13 is fixedly installed with a rubber gasket 15, and the inner wall of the rectangular groove 9 is fixedly installed with a first spring 14, the other end of the first spring 14 is fixedly connected to the clamping plate 13; when working, the slide rod 12 and the clamping plate 13 will clamp the connecting shaft 10 with the rubber gasket 15 under the elastic force of the first spring 14. When the cleaning cloth 11 contacts the surface of the lens 3, the connecting shaft 10 and the cleaning cloth 11 cannot rotate because the connecting shaft 10 is clamped. At this time, a point surface of the cleaning cloth 11 is in contact with the surface of the lens 3, thereby increasing friction, which is better than the effect of cleaning the lens 3 by rotating the cleaning cloth 11, thereby greatly improving the cleaning efficiency, and can wipe off the stains adhering to the surface of the lens 3, achieving a better cleaning effect.
[0040] The rectangular groove 9 is provided with a through groove 16 on one side close to the slide rod 12, and a rectangular plate 18 is fixedly installed on the top of the electric push rod 7, and a bottom plate 19 is fixedly installed on one side of the rectangular plate 18. A hollow rubber water storage box 20 is fixedly installed on the top of the bottom plate 19, and a water outlet pipe 21 is fixedly installed on one side of the water storage box 20. The bottom of the splint 13 is fixedly installed with a boss 17; during operation, before the cleaning cloth 11 contacts the lens 3, the connecting frame 8 brought by the electric push rod 7 is first moved toward the direction of the rectangular plate 18, so that the bottom plate 19 and the water storage box 20 enter the rectangular groove 9 through the through groove 16, and the boss 17 at the bottom of the splint 13 is used to squeeze the water storage box 20, so that the water in the water storage box 20 is sprayed onto the cleaning cloth 11 through the outlet pipe 21, thereby soaking the cleaning cloth 11, making it convenient for the soaked cleaning cloth 11 to better clean the lens 3.
[0041] The interior of the water outlet pipe 21 is slidably connected to an extension block 23 with a trapezoidal cross-section, and the side wall of the extension block 23 is provided with a through hole 24 running through the extension block 23. An elastic rope 25 is fixedly installed on the inner wall of the water outlet pipe 21, and the other end of the elastic rope 25 is fixedly connected to the extension block 23. The end of the water outlet pipe 21 is rotatably connected to the end cover 22 through a torsion spring; during operation, after the water in the water storage box 20 enters the water outlet pipe 21, it will push the extension block 23 and the end cover 22, so that the end cover 22 opens, and the extension block 23 slides away from the water outlet pipe 21, and the extension block 23 is used to accurately discharge the water to the cleaning cloth 11, thereby reducing water waste.
[0042] The photoelectric pod body 2 is fixedly mounted with a fixing block 26 on one side close to the lens 3, and a top block 27 is fixedly mounted on one side of the fixing block 26. A connecting post 28 with a spherical end is provided on one side of the fixing block 26 close to the top block 27. The top block 27 is closer to the lens 3 than the connecting post 28. During operation, when the connecting frame 8 completes cleaning the lens 3 with the cleaning cloth 11, it will approach the fixing block 26. At this time, the top block 27 on the fixing block 26 will contact the splint 13 and press the splint 13, so that the splint 13 is separated from the connecting shaft 10. At this time, the connecting shaft 10 can drive the cleaning cloth 11 to rotate. As the connecting frame 8 continues to move slightly, the surface of the cleaning cloth 11 will contact the end of the connecting post 28. At this time, the spherical end of the connecting post 28 will drive the cleaning cloth 11 to rotate, so that when the cleaning cloth 11 is reset, it will contact the lens 3 at different points, thereby preventing the cleaning cloth 11 from always cleaning the lens 3 at one point, thereby causing the cleaning efficiency to decrease.
[0043] The fixing block 26 is provided with a slide groove 29 inside, and the connecting post 28 is slidably connected to the slide groove 29. The connecting post 28 is made of rubber, and a second spring 30 is fixedly installed inside the slide groove 29, and the other end of the second spring 30 is fixedly connected to the connecting post 28; during operation, when the connecting post 28 is squeezed again, it will slide and shrink into the slide groove 29 and squeeze the second spring 30. Since the connecting post 28 is made of rubber, the friction will increase after the connecting post 28 enters the slide groove 29, and then when the cleaning cloth 11 is no longer in contact with the connecting post 28, the connecting post 28 cannot be reset immediately, and a delayed reset will occur, which makes it convenient for the cleaning cloth 11 to avoid contacting the connecting post 28 again when resetting, causing the cleaning cloth 11 to rotate and reset again after rotation, thereby contacting the lens 3 with the dirty point surface again.
[0044] The fixing block 26 is provided with an air outlet 31 on one side close to the lens 3, and the other end of the air outlet 31 is connected to the slide groove 29, and the connecting column 28 and the slide groove 29 are sealed and slidably connected; during operation, when the connecting column 28 slides and contracts into the slide groove 29, it will squeeze the gas in the slide groove 29, so that the gas in the slide groove 29 will be squeezed out through the air outlet 31 and then blown onto the surface of the lens 3. Since there will be residual water stains on the surface of the lens 3 after the cleaning cloth 11 cleans the lens 3, the gas discharged from the air outlet 31 is used to dry the gas on the surface of the lens 3.
[0045] Example 2:
[0046] like Figure 8 As shown, in contrast to Example 1, another embodiment of the present invention is as follows: a hollow elastic block 32 is fixedly installed on the top of the storage groove 6, a shrinkage hole is opened on the surface of the elastic block 32, and a hollow roll film 33 is fixedly installed on the inner wall of the storage groove 6, and the shrinkage hole of the elastic block 32 is communicated with the inside of the roll film 33; during operation, when the electric push rod 7 is reset with the connecting frame 8, when the connecting frame 8 enters the storage groove 6 of the storage frame 5, the top of the connecting frame 8 will squeeze the elastic block 32 in the storage groove 6, so that the gas in the elastic block 32 quickly enters the roll film 33 through the shrinkage hole, so that the roll film 33 stretches and expands, thereby realizing the effect of opening the roll film 33, and using the stretched roll film 33 to seal the port of the storage frame 5, thereby reducing the entry of dust and impurities, thereby protecting the cleaning cloth 11 and reducing the contamination of the cleaning cloth 11.
